Synopsis "Anthropological, Legal, and Medical Studies on Pederasty in Europe"

""Anthropological, Legal, and Medical Studies on Pederasty in Europe"" is a comprehensive research work by Benjamin Tarnowsky that delves into the controversial topic of pederasty in Europe. The book presents a multidisciplinary approach, analyzing the subject from the perspectives of anthropology, law, and medicine. The author explores the historical and cultural aspects of pederasty in Europe, examining its prevalence and social acceptance in different periods and regions. He also investigates the legal frameworks that have been developed to regulate sexual relationships between adults and minors, and the medical implications of such practices. Tarnowsky provides a detailed analysis of the psychological and emotional impact of pederasty on both the victims and the perpetrators, drawing on case studies and scientific research. He also discusses the ethical and moral implications of this controversial practice, and its impact on society as a whole. Overall, ""Anthropological, Legal, and Medical Studies on Pederasty in Europe"" is a comprehensive and thought-provoking work that sheds light on a sensitive and complex issue. It is a valuable resource for scholars, researchers, and anyone interested in understanding the historical, cultural, and social dimensions of pederasty in Europe.Additional Contributor Is Louis Jullien. Preface By A. Lacassagne.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
